Background of the investigation
On February 25, 2026, Oddity publicly disclosed that it experienced a significant “dislocation” in its account with its largest advertising partner, which the Company stated it believes was caused by algorithm changes.
Following this disclosure, Oddity’s shares declined by more than 40% in pre-market trading on February 25, 2026.
